Rumah >pangkalan data >tutorial mysql >Bagaimanakah Saya Menukar Cap Masa MySQL kepada Masa Tarikh Boleh Dibaca Manusia?

Bagaimanakah Saya Menukar Cap Masa MySQL kepada Masa Tarikh Boleh Dibaca Manusia?

Susan Sarandon
Susan Sarandonasal
2024-12-05 02:59:09760semak imbas

How Do I Convert MySQL Timestamps to Human-Readable Datetimes?

Menukar Cap Masa kepada Masa Tarikh dalam MySQL

Apabila bekerja dengan cap masa yang disimpan dalam MySQL, selalunya menjadi perlu untuk menukarkannya kepada format masa tarikh yang boleh dibaca manusia. Satu senario biasa ialah menukar cap masa kepada masa tarikh.

Sebagai contoh, pertimbangkan cap masa 1300464000, yang mewakili titik masa tertentu. Untuk menukar cap waktu ini kepada datetime, kita boleh menggunakan fungsi FROM_UNIXTIME() dalam MySQL.

SELECT FROM_UNIXTIME(1300464000);

Pertanyaan ini akan mengembalikan datetime "2011-03-18 16:00: 00", yang sepadan dengan yang ditentukan cap masa.

Nota: Jika cap masa disimpan dalam milisaat (cth., dalam Java), ingat untuk membahagikannya dengan 1000 sebelum menggunakan FROM_UNIXTIME() untuk mendapatkan masa Unix betul dalam beberapa saat.

Atas ialah kandungan terperinci Bagaimanakah Saya Menukar Cap Masa MySQL kepada Masa Tarikh Boleh Dibaca Manusia?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n